To start, let's define what an ozone machine is. These devices generate ozone (O₃), a gas that can eliminate odors and kill mold and bacteria in a confined space. While they are marketed for their air-purifying capabilities, understanding their operational nuances is key to using them safely and effectively.

Benefits and Drawbacks of Ozone Machines

Benefits:

  • Odor Removal: Ozone machines can effectively neutralize stubborn odors from smoke, pets, and mildew.
  • Mold and Bacteria Kill: They are known for their ability to eradicate harmful microorganisms, contributing to better air quality.
  • Convenience: Many models are portable and easy to operate, requiring minimal setup.

Drawbacks:

  • Health Risks: Ozone can be harmful to humans and pets when inhaled, especially in high concentrations.
  • Limited Effectiveness in Large Spaces: If the area is too large or has poor air circulation, you may not achieve the desired results.
  • Surface Damage: Prolonged exposure to ozone can damage rubber, electrical wires, and other materials.

How Long to Run Ozone Machine in House

A critical aspect of using an ozone machine is knowing the appropriate duration for operation. Generally, it depends on the size of the room and the severity of the odor or mold problem:

  • Small Rooms (e.g., bathrooms or closets): 1 to 2 hours.
  • Medium-Sized Rooms (e.g., bedrooms or living rooms): 2 to 3 hours.
  • Large Areas (e.g., basements or garages): 3 to 6 hours.

After running the machine, it's essential to allow the space to ventilate before re-entering, as high levels of ozone can pose health risks. Manufacturers often provide guidelines, and adhering to these is vital for safety.

Maintenance and Practical Tips

Using an ozone machine is just one part of maintaining air quality. Here are some practical tips:

  • Ventilate First: Before using an ozone machine, ensure the area is well-ventilated.
  • Use Sparingly: Only operate the device when necessary, as frequent use is not recommended due to potential health risks.
  • Monitor Air Quality: Consider using an air quality monitor to evaluate the effects of ozone and other particles in your home.
